Preparing to make the move to Hendrick Motorsports in 2012 Kasey Kahne is leaving the Red Bull Racing organization on a high note after winning Sunday's Kobalt Tools 500 at Phoenix International Raceway.
"It feels great to get a win for Red Bull and get a win in the 4 car," Kahne said of his first victory with the team. "Hopefully it's not the last win, I think we're gonna have a shot next week too. I'm looking forward to Homestead."
Taking the lead on a restart with 14 laps remaining Kahne outdueled Carl Edwards and Tony Stewart for his 12th career Sprint Cup win.
